577 nm yellow laser source using external pumping

Abstract
We demonstrated a 577 nm yellow laser source with a proper combination of Raman medium and frequency doubling medium, pumped externally. Cryogenic Yb:YAG oscillator acts as an external pump source and it generates 1.2 mJ energy at 1KHz emitting around 1029 nm. Using Raman resonator with Ba(NO 3 ) 2 as Raman medium, SRS around 1153.4 was generated. Finally, 577 nm yellow laser was generated using the frequency doubling medium LBO. A maximum average output power of 65 mW with a pulse duration of 18 ns at 1 KHz was achieved.
